| 166 | Handle the 'nowayout' feature | ||
| 167 | ----------------------------- | ||
| 168 | |||
| 169 | A few drivers use nowayout statically, i.e. there is no module parameter for it | ||
| 170 | and only CONFIG_WATCHDOG_NOWAYOUT determines if the feature is going to be | ||
| 171 | used. This needs to be converted by initializing the status variable of the | ||
| 172 | watchdog_device like this: | ||
| 173 | |||
| 174 | .status = WATCHDOG_NOWAYOUT_INIT_STATUS, | ||
| 175 | |||
| 176 | Most drivers, however, also allow runtime configuration of nowayout, usually | ||
| 177 | by adding a module parameter. The conversion for this would be something like: | ||
| 178 | |||
| 179 | watchdog_set_nowayout(&s3c2410_wdd, nowayout); | ||
| 180 | |||
| 181 | The module parameter itself needs to stay, everything else related to nowayout | ||
| 182 | can go, though. This will likely be some code in open(), close() or write(). | ||

| 142 | * WDOG_NO_WAY_OUT: this bit stores the nowayout setting for the watchdog. | 142 | * WDOG_NO_WAY_OUT: this bit stores the nowayout setting for the watchdog. |
| 143 | If this bit is set then the watchdog timer will not be able to stop. | 143 | If this bit is set then the watchdog timer will not be able to stop. |
| 144 | 144 | ||
| 145 | To set the WDOG_NO_WAY_OUT status bit (before registering your watchdog | ||
| 146 | timer device) you can either: | ||
| 147 | * set it statically in your watchdog_device struct with | ||
| 148 | .status = WATCHDOG_NOWAYOUT_INIT_STATUS, | ||
| 149 | (this will set the value the same as CONFIG_WATCHDOG_NOWAYOUT) or | ||
| 150 | * use the following helper function: | ||
| 151 | static inline void watchdog_set_nowayout(struct watchdog_device *wdd, int nowayout) | ||

| 775 | config VIA_WDT | ||
| 776 | tristate "VIA Watchdog Timer" | ||
| 777 | depends on X86 | ||
| 778 | select WATCHDOG_CORE | ||
| 779 | ---help--- | ||
| 780 | This is the driver for the hardware watchdog timer on VIA | ||
| 781 | southbridge chipset CX700, VX800/VX820 or VX855/VX875. | ||
| 782 | |||
| 783 | To compile this driver as a module, choose M here; the module | ||
| 784 | will be called via_wdt. | ||
| 785 | |||
| 786 | Most people will say N. | ||
